Whom did Christ say the Holy Spirit would glorify?
Answer
"He shall glorify Me: for He shall receive of Mine, and shall show it unto you." Verse 14.
NOTE - It is plain from these scriptures that the Holy Spirit is the personal representative of
Christ upon the earth, abiding in the church by dwelling in the hearts of the believers. It follows that any
attempt to make a man the vicegerent of Christ in the place of the third person of the Godhead is an attempt
to put man in the place of God. Thus does the fundamental principle of the Papacy set aside the person and
work of the Holy Spirit.
